| Viscosity of Fluids at p = 1.0 bar and T = 25°C | | |
| | eta / Pa·s | | eta / Pa·s | Air 0°C 20°C 100°C | 1.72E-5 1.82E-5 2.18E-5 | Ethylene glycol 1°C 20°C 100°C | 0.0591 0.0213 0.0025 | Carbon dioxide 1°C 20°C 100°C | 1.38E-5 1.46E-5 1.80E-5 | Water 1°C 20°C 100°C | 1.65E-3 9.77E-4 2.75E-4 | Acetic acid | 0.00122 | Methane | 10.2e-6 | Blood (at 37°C) | 0.004 | Olive oil | 0.081 | Castor oil | 0.990 | Oxygen | 10.2e-6 | Gasoline | 7e-4 | Sulphuric acid | 0.018 | | |
